Korn/Ferry International Bangalore Operations
Achieve Profitability in First Twelve Months
– Increasing Demand for Innovative Talent Management Solutions from Clients
Throughout the Southern Region Driving Revenues Across Service Lines –
BANGALORE, July 3, 2008 – Korn/Ferry International (NYSE:KFY), a premier global provider of talent management solutions, today announced that its executive search and talent management businesses in Bangalore have achieved profitability since commencing operations one year ago. A combined team of expert Korn/Ferry search advisors and talent management consultants from its subsidiary Futurestep based in Banaglore also advise clients in Chennai and Hyderabad on their most critical business and staffing needs.
“In the past twelve months, our overall India business has grown approximately 160%, demonstrating the huge demand for strategic and customized solutions to help companies face the talent crisis here,” said Deepak Gupta, managing director, Korn/Ferry India. “What we’re seeing in Bangalore is just the tip of the iceberg and we intend to continue providing new offerings to meet this need.“
“Despite the relatively large talent pool available in Bangalore and other southern hubs pulled from numerous engineering institutes in the region, the rapid expansion and investment in all industry sectors still outpaces the supply,” said Mr. Suchet Narain, client partner and office head, Korn/Ferry Bangalore.
Korn/Ferry Introduces Leadership Development Solutions at NASSCOM HR Summit For over a decade, Korn/Ferry has been associated with the National Association of Software and Service Companies (NASSCOM) in India, delivering strategic succession planning services at the leadership level for the Association as well as participating in its thought leadership events and forums. At this week’s NASSCOM HR Summit, Mr. David Everhart, Asia Pacific managing director of Korn/Ferry’s Leadership Development Solutions division, will present on “Competency Management, the Key to Innovating Talent Management in a Global IT Sector.”
According to Mr. Everhart, “With the increasing pressure on Indian IT companies to deliver world-class results in record time, hiring managers need to change their mindsets about how they identify and attract the best performers, taking a holistic view not only of an executive's education and work history but also their career motivations and ‘soft’ skills.” He added that “Functional and technical skills are important, but they do not distinguish superior from average performance. In fact, research shows that 50% of a person's success is based on their leadership style.”
About Korn/Ferry International in India With more than 80 offices in 39 countries, Korn/Ferry International (Korn/Ferry) is a premier global provider of talent management solutions and has been ranked the number one executive search firm in the world for the past three years. Headquartered in Los Angeles, the Firm has operated in India since 1995, and currently has offices in Gurgaon, Mumbai and Bangalore, from which it serves an extensive client base nationwide.
Today, led by 13 partners and a large support team, Korn/Ferry India provides industry specialization across the financial, consumer, industrial, life-sciences and technology markets, as well as functional expertise in recruiting CEO and Board members. These trusted advisors deliver personalized service, strategic guidance and world-class leadership to local companies and multi-national corporations alike, leveraging a sophisticated network of more than 500 consultants around the globe.
